A study of about 500 Hamilton students shows a clear connection between better fitness levels and better school performance.

Whether it was reading, writing or mathematics, children in the highest fitness level had significantly higher grades than children in the least-fit category. More…

Scope:
Scope of international business is quite wide. It includes not only merchandise exports, but alsotrade in services, licensing and franchising as well as foreign investments. Domestic business pertains to alimited territory. Though the firm has many business establishments in different locations all the tradingactivities are inside a single boundary.
